Optimizing Muscle Growth with Injectable Steroids

For bodybuilders seeking to amplify muscle growth, injectable steroids have long been a polarizing topic. While their use is restricted in many sporting competitions due to ethical and health concerns, some individuals {resortutilize these substances to achieve rapid results. Injectable steroids replicate the effects of testosterone, a hormone naturally produced by the body, leading to increased protein synthesis and muscle mass. However, it's crucial to understand that using injectable steroids without proper medical supervision can have serious health risks. Potential complications include liver damage, cardiovascular disease, hormonal imbalances, and psychological alterations.

Individuals considering the use of injectable steroids should speak with a qualified medical professional to thoroughly understand the potential benefits and risks. Injectable Steroid Pharmacology: A Scientific Examination

Injectable steroids constitute a category of medications derived from hormones naturally synthesized by the body. These compounds exhibit powerful effects on various physiological processes, primarily involving protein synthesis, metabolism, and inflammation. Upon administration into the bloodstream, injectable steroids efficiently distribute throughout the body, reaching their target tissues and triggering a cascade of molecular changes.

Furthermore, the pharmacokinetics of injectable steroids vary depending on factors such as the specific steroid used, the method of administration, and individual patient characteristics. This nuance underscores the importance of careful evaluation to ensure optimal therapeutic effects while minimizing potential adverse events.
